在ASP(Active Server Pages)开发中,分页查询是处理大量数据时常见的需求。高效分页不仅提升用户体验,还能减少服务器资源消耗。
AI绘图结果,仅供参考
实现分页的核心在于限制每次查询返回的数据量。通常使用SQL的LIMIT和OFFSET子句来控制结果集大小,但需注意不同数据库的语法差异。
优化分页的关键在于减少不必要的数据传输和计算。可以利用索引加速查询,避免全表扫描。同时,合理设计数据库结构,使分页字段具有良好的索引支持。
在ASP代码中,应动态生成分页参数,如当前页码、每页显示条数等。通过URL传递参数,实现页面间的跳转与状态保持。
避免在前端直接渲染大量数据,可采用异步加载或懒加载技术,提升页面响应速度。•对用户输入进行校验,防止非法参数导致错误。
对于大数据量场景,可考虑使用缓存机制,将常用分页结果存储起来,降低数据库压力。同时,监控系统性能,及时发现并优化瓶颈。
综合运用以上策略,可以在ASP中实现高效且稳定的分页查询功能,为用户提供流畅的操作体验。